Transaction

82c707e028b94307bb18e0ee5fca67b3dda67208b5a9b3aa62e60d35b0089e4c
410,195 confirmations
Timestamp
1530702932
Block530,434
Fee3,350 sats
Fee rate5.28 sats/vB
view on mempool.space

Inputs & Outputs